Type: Dynamic script for x64dbg (Python/x64dbg plugin) Last updated: Supports up to Enigma 5.3
How it works:
This script attaches to the running process, sets memory breakpoints on the VirtualProtect and WriteProcessMemory calls used by Enigma’s decryption loop. Once the original sections are written to memory, it walks the stack to locate the OEP.
Pros:
Cons:
Verdict: Often considered the best for advanced users who need a reliable, scriptable solution.
In the ever-evolving landscape of software protection and reverse engineering, Enigma Protector has long stood as a formidable fortress. Version 5.x, in particular, introduced advanced virtualization, entry point obfuscation, and anti-debugging tricks that left many security researchers and malicious actors alike scratching their heads. enigma protector 5x unpacker best
However, where there is a lock, there is always a pick. The search for the "enigma protector 5x unpacker best" is one of the most contested queries in underground forums, GitHub repositories, and reverse engineering communities.
But what does "best" truly mean? Is it speed, compatibility, resilience against newer Enigma variants, or the ability to dump and rebuild an import table flawlessly?
This article dives deep into the technical landscape of Enigma Protector 5.x, reviews the top contenders claiming the title of "best unpacker," and provides crucial legal and ethical caveats.
Type: Standalone binary unpacker (GUI) Status: Leaked from a Chinese security group; last known working version targets v5.1–5.2
How it works: Attempts to statically analyze the packed file without execution by detecting Enigma’s signature and brute-forcing the decryption key based on known weak constants in early 5.x builds. Type : Dynamic script for x64dbg (Python/x64dbg plugin)
Pros:
Cons:
Verdict: A good legacy tool for older Enigma 5.x versions, but not the "best" for current targets.
If you are a professional, you know that no push-button unpacker beats a properly configured debugger. The "best" unpacker for Enigma 5.5+ is actually a debugging configuration.
As of late 2025, Enigma Protector 6.0 (beta) introduces polymorphic decryption loops and hardware-binding of the VM context. The current "best" unpackers for 5.x will not work. The community is already racing to develop new methods based on Intel PT (Processor Trace) and emulation. Cons :
Let’s assume you found a reliable script for Enigma 5.2. Here is what the best unpacking process actually entails:
Indicators of the "Best" Tool:
Based on underground forums (Tuts4you, RCE, Woodmann), GitHub repositories, and private reversing suites, here are the currently available solutions ranked by efficacy against Enigma 5.x.
Before evaluating unpackers, one must understand the target. Enigma Protector 5.x is not a single-layer shrink-wrapper. It deploys a multi-stage armor:
An unpacker needs to:
Your ultimate destination for professionally crafted and uniquely curated beats. Established with a deep passion for music, we believe that the right beat is the foundation for every great song.